V1 [[Genshin Impact]] character.

A mysterious girl who calls herself "Prinzessin der Verurteilung" and travels with a night [[crow]] named [[Oz (genshin impact)|]].
Currently serves as an investigator in the Adventurers' Guild.

Through her unique abilities, chuunibyou personality, and (while she would never admit it herself) hard work, Fischl has become a rising star among the Adventurers' Guild's investigators, earning the recognition of all.

She has a petite build, light [[green eyes]], and [[blonde hair|blonde]] [[two side up]] hair with a [[black ribbon|black]] bat-winged [[hair ribbon]]. She wears a [[black eyepatch]] to not obstruct her view when possessing Oz.

Overall, Fischl seems to have designed her outfit to be as asymmetrical as physically possible. She wears a sleeveless black lace dress-like [[leotard]] with a black lace [[collar]] and [[purple bowtie]], crosses stitched in, and black and violet [[tailcoat]]s. Her [[vision (genshin impact)|]] is tied to the back of this dress with a bat wing-style [[purple ribbon]]. She wears a shoulder-length black [[gloves|glove]] on her left hand and a black and purple [[single_sleeve|sleeve]] on her right arm. She wears a transparent black [[single_thighhigh|thighhigh]] on her right leg and a similar thigh-high black sock held up by [[garter straps]] on her left. She wears [[black_footwear|black]] [[boots]] with a light purple lining, gold [[high_heels|heels]], and [[bat_ornament|bat wing decorations]].

In general, Fischl seems to style herself after the titular character of said book "Flowers for Princess Fischl".

Her full name is Fischl von Luftschloss Narfidort. Actual name: Amy.

She appears in [[Honkai Impact 3rd]] as a playable character.

Chinese CV: Mace
Japanese CV: [[Uchida Maaya]]
